Mac users need no longer wait to get their hands on the highly addictive indie game World of Goo, released earlier on PC and WiiWare.

World of Goo is priced at $20 for the Mac -- same as the PC version -- with a free demo also available. The WiiWare version is priced at 1,500 points ($15).

Mixing puzzle elements and physics-based construction, you build your way to the levels end point using balls of goo. Sounds strange, but take our word for it, it's big fun.

Mac user tip: I'd recommend changing the resolution if you're playing on anything larger than the default 800x600. Here's how:

  • Get to the content of the file by right-clicking and selecting "Show Package Contents."
  • Use the Finder to get to the "config.txt" file.
  • Make the changes there -- in my case, 1440x900 for my MacBook Pro.

It makes the game look much nicer.
